Searched refs:dacl_ptr (Results 1 – 2 of 2) sorted by relevance
/linux-6.1.9/fs/cifs/ |
D | cifsacl.c | 1194 struct cifs_acl *dacl_ptr; /* no need for SACL ptr */ in parse_sec_desc() local 1206 dacl_ptr = (struct cifs_acl *)((char *)pntsd + dacloffset); in parse_sec_desc() 1238 parse_dacl(dacl_ptr, end_of_acl, owner_sid_ptr, in parse_sec_desc() 1257 struct cifs_acl *dacl_ptr = NULL; /* no need for SACL ptr */ in build_sec_desc() local 1264 dacl_ptr = (struct cifs_acl *)((char *)pntsd + dacloffset); in build_sec_desc() 1265 if (end_of_acl < (char *)dacl_ptr + le16_to_cpu(dacl_ptr->size)) { in build_sec_desc() 1280 dacloffset ? dacl_ptr->revision : cpu_to_le16(ACL_REVISION); in build_sec_desc() 1285 rc = set_chmod_dacl(dacl_ptr, ndacl_ptr, owner_sid_ptr, group_sid_ptr, in build_sec_desc() 1298 dacloffset ? dacl_ptr->revision : cpu_to_le16(ACL_REVISION); in build_sec_desc() 1299 ndacl_ptr->num_aces = dacl_ptr ? dacl_ptr->num_aces : 0; in build_sec_desc() [all …]
|
/linux-6.1.9/fs/ksmbd/ |
D | smbacl.c | 816 struct smb_acl *dacl_ptr; /* no need for SACL ptr */ in parse_sec_desc() local 832 dacl_ptr = (struct smb_acl *)((char *)pntsd + dacloffset); in parse_sec_desc() 884 parse_dacl(user_ns, dacl_ptr, end_of_acl, in parse_sec_desc() 901 struct smb_acl *dacl_ptr = NULL; /* no need for SACL ptr */ in build_sec_desc() local 947 dacl_ptr = (struct smb_acl *)((char *)pntsd + offset); in build_sec_desc() 948 dacl_ptr->revision = cpu_to_le16(2); in build_sec_desc() 949 dacl_ptr->size = cpu_to_le16(sizeof(struct smb_acl)); in build_sec_desc() 950 dacl_ptr->num_aces = 0; in build_sec_desc() 953 set_mode_dacl(user_ns, dacl_ptr, fattr); in build_sec_desc() 969 set_ntacl_dacl(user_ns, dacl_ptr, ppdacl_ptr, in build_sec_desc() [all …]
|